What is a dream?

WordNet.Com defines dream as:

“imaginative thoughts indulged in while awake”, “a cherished desire” and “someone or something wonderful.”

The American Heritage Dictionary defines it as: “A series of images, ideas, emotions, and sensations occurring involuntarily in the mind during certain stages of sleep” and as “A condition or achievement that is longed for; an aspiration.”

We’ve talked about being a Dream Maker but we must cover the other two types of dreams.

Dream slayers….always seeking to disillusion, discourage or dishearten the dreams of others.

Dream chasers….people who talk the talk but never walk the walk. They spend their lives talking about what they’re going to do. . .but never do.

Now you know why we want you to be a Dream Maker.
